Since she shared a photo of herself with her “perestroika” father, the young woman influencer has caused controversy.
He has dark hair, almond-shaped eyes and a full mouth. On TikTok, Alexa Gorby, for Gorbachev, documents her daily life through humorous videos that she shares with her nearly 15,000 subscribers. But her most famous video, released on June 13, remains the one in which we see her as a little girl with her great-grandfather, Mikhail Gorbachev, the last leader of the USSR, hugely popular in his country, who died in August 2022. At the age of 91. Amassing nearly 800,000 likes, 5.4 million views and proudly pinned to the young woman’s profile, the sequence turns into a slideshow of two photos, one of which shows her, still a child, during the holiday season. the arm of his elder. “10/10 to my great-grandfather for helping to tear down the Berlin Wall, end the Cold War, and dissolve the USSR,” he wrote in the caption. “We had Gorbachev’s granddaughter on TikTok before GTA VI, that’s crazy,” read stunned netizens.

The father of “Perestroika”.
A major player in 20th century history, Mikhail Gorbachev was the last General Secretary of the Communist Party and contributed to many upheavals in Russia. The initiator of German reunification with the fall of the Berlin Wall, we are also indebted to the end of the Soviet-Afghan War in the 1980s and the era of “perestroika”, which aimed to modernize the economic and social reforms of the Soviet Union after the end of the Cold War; If for some he was a head of state with progressive ideas, convinced of the importance of civil rights, Mikhail Gorbachev is recognized by others as the person who initiated the collapse of the Soviet Union, rather than the state. The fact remains that he is one of the most influential and popular leaders of his country.
